What is SafeStreets

SafeStreets is a collaboration between the community, businesses, San Diego County Communities, and the San Diego County Sheriff’s Office that allows law enforcement to address community safety matters in real time.

Built on a foundation of technology that reinforces community policing, SafeStreets allows members of the community to participant and work towards enhancing the community’s quality of life by sharing home security video feeds directly with the Sheriff’s Office.

What are Safe Streets Cameras?

Safe Streets Cameras are public safety tools installed and monitored by the Sheriff’s Office to help enhance community security. These cameras are equipped with recording capability and are not actively monitored.

What are ALPRs (Automated License Plate Readers)?

Automated License Plate Readers, or ALPRs, are specialized cameras used by the Sheriff’s Office that not only record video, but also have the ability to read and capture license plate information from passing vehicles.

These devices automatically compare license plates against law enforcement databases to help identify vehicles that may be connected to ongoing investigations, such as those reported stolen or linked to suspected criminal activity.

ALPRs are valuable tools in locating wanted suspects, recovering stolen vehicles, and supporting public safety efforts.

Privacy Safe Guards

Clock with warning and a light bulb that is also a puzzle with a book with gear.Retention

Data is only kept for 30 days. If the data is needed for a criminal investigation, it may be retained for the duration of the case until adjudication is complete or as required by law.

Access to Information

Video image evidence may only be accessed by those with specific need to access it in order to accomplish a task related to their assignment.

Training

Deputies and Analysts are required to complete Sheriff's Video Federation and Integration training specified in Policy and Procedure 6.136. 

How to Participate

You can participate in SafeStreets by participating as a registered user or exclusive user by clicking here.

1) Home users consist of residential or commercial users who have existing security cameras and choose to register with SafeStreets. The registry will help the Sheriff's Office identify your particular location as having cameras that we can ask for content from should the need arise. There is no cost to become a Registered user. 2) Exclusive Users (business, commercial, schools, and other governmental agencies) utilize a compatible camera system that is federated with the Sheriff's Office that would allow an authorized Sheriff's representative direct access to your live video content. Depending on your current security system, there may be costs associated with being an Exclusive User.

Once a representative gets in contact with you, they will meet with you to perform a site survey and further advise you on options for building a partnership with SafeStreets.
